Performance metrics indicate a triple-channel wireless stack supporting low-energy Bluetooth 5.0 and 2.4GHz RF. The keyboard is powered by an internal 1100mAh lithium-ion cell, while the mouse utilizes a 500mAh cell, both featuring USB-C charging interfaces to maintain constant voltage supply.
Structural analysis confirms a 12-degree split slope for ulnar deviation reduction. The input matrix utilizes silent membrane switches with a tactile scissor-style feel, integrated into a full-size frame including a dedicated numeric keypad.
Material specifications list a synthetic leather cover on the integrated wrist rest. Operational maintenance should exclude the use of high-wattage fast chargers to prevent thermal stress on the internal voltage regulators.
